#519F73 Hex color

#519F73

The hexadecimal color code #519F73 corresponds to the code RGB( 81, 159, 115 ). It's a shade of Green. This color is a combination of red (at 0,32 level), green (at 0,62 level) and blue (at 0,45 level). Its brightness is 47% and its saturation is 32%. It is composed of red at 22%, green at 44% and blue at 32%.

Color Palettes

The complementary color #AE608C is the color exactly opposite to #519F73 on the color wheel. The triadic palette is created by selecting two colors that are evenly spaced on the color wheel.

Uses of #519F73 in CSS

When using #519F73 as the background color, consider selecting a lighter text color for improved readability. If you want to use #519F73 as the text color, prefer a light background, such as Blanc.
